Many homeowners in Williamsport, PA, use overhead doors every day to get in and out of their home, expecting it to operate perfectly every time. They are complex systems, however, so your door may experience issues at some point. One of the most common problems Overhead Door Co. of Lycoming County sees is garage doors that won’t open.

Here are a few potential causes of this issue:

  • overhead doorRemote Control: If the door won’t respond to your remote commands, the first thing you want to test is the wall switch. You may still be able to control the door from the wall, which tells you the issue lies with the remote. Try switching out the batteries first, and if that doesn’t work, you may need to have the remote reprogrammed by a professional.
  • Damaged Track: The track the door moves along usually gets damaged if there’s been an impact with a vehicle. Even a small bend in the metal will stop the door from moving. Typically, the solution is to replace the entire track and realign the door.
  • Electrical Problems: Overloading the circuit board, which may happen when it is struck in a lightning storm, for example, will lead to failure. You’ll know if this is the issue if the electrical outlet has power but there is no light in the garage door opener. A professional will need to completely replace the board.
